McCartney was the second owner-driver of the Felday 4 BRM, from 1967-1970. <br /><br />I have 2 stainless steel tableware trophies awarded to John McCartney in 1965 and 1972. It would have been a bonus were they won by John McCartney driving the Felday 4, but they pre- and post-date his ownership.<br /><br />One is Stroud Valley Motor Club, Tern Hill Sprint, Second in Class ( engraved nibbles tray ), and the second is, Airedale & Pennine Motor Car Club, 1965 Baitings Dam Hill Climb - 1st Class Award ( engraved oval tray ). I would like to find out more about John McCartney, and for what races, and in which cars, these trophies were won.
